The National Investment Authority: An Institutional Blueprint And Implications For Climate Policy - Livestream

Saule Omarova

Omarova will lay out an institutional design scheme for the proposed National Investment Authority (NIA), a federal entity to be charged with the financing and implementation of a long-term public investment strategy for the United States. And she will explain how this NIA, and other institutional proposals that she has developed, could transform industrial policy in general, and climate policy in particular, in the United States.

Speaker: Saule Omarova, Cornell Law School
